These Underwater Photos Of Circus Performers Will Blow Your Mind
Whilst the word Circus makes us think of clowns and elephants, the other side of that world is the death defying high-wire acts of the Aerial Performers.
These amazing underwater images of performers were created by Los Angeles photographer Brett Stanley as part of a groundbreaking series of photographs showcasing various sports under the water. Brett’s previous shots of Pole Dancers underwater received international attention, after going viral last year.
Brett worked with a variety of performers to create the underwater photos, using their expertise to overcome the technical challenges of a sport that relies heavily on gravity whilst coaching them on how to stay under the surface for as long as possible.
